CLEVELAND, Ohio — A change in the state law at the heart of legal disputes over the Browns’ planned move to Brook Park doesn’t apply retroactively, according to the Ohio attorney general’s office.
The argument, filed by Dave Yost’s office late Friday in the Browns lawsuit against the city in federal court, runs counter to Cleveland’s argument in a different lawsuit the city filed against the Browns.
